"Somite formation (somitogenesis) is the precursor to various tissue differentiation, such as myogenesis (muscle) and osteogenesis (bone). The final tissues arising from somites include spine and rib cartilage, muscles of the rib cage, limbs, abdominal wall, back, and tongue, tendons, dermis of the dorsal skin, and vascular cells that contribute to the aorta and intervertebral blood vessels 1."
